DigiByte (DGB) is an open-source blockchain and asset creation platform. Its development started in October 2013, and its genesis block was mined in January 2014 as a fork of Bitcoin (BTC).

It provides cross-chain swaps, gasless transactions, and unified asset management, allowing users to manage assets and engage in yield farming across multiple blockchains without needing bridges or gas tokens. The platform features community governance, enabling HOME token holders to vote on updates and improvements, ensuring the ecosystem evolves to meet community needs.
